Why Lithium Is Winning
Lead-acid batteries, with their 300-500 cycle lifespan, frequent watering requirements, and terminal corrosion, simply can’t compete with modern LiFePO₄ technology. The shift from lead-acid to lithium-ion is one of the most significant trends, driven by lower maintenance, longer lifespan, and better performance.
| Metric | Lead-Acid Battery | Lithium (LiFePO₄) |
|---|---|---|
| Cycle Life | 300-500 cycles | 2,000-5,000 cycles |
| Lifespan | 2-4 years | 8-12 years |
| Charge Time | 8-10 hours | 2-4 hours (to 80%) |
| Weight (48V) | ~280 lbs | ~90 lbs (70% lighter) |
| Maintenance | Monthly watering, cleaning | Zero maintenance |
| Energy Efficiency | ~75% | 95%+ |
| Consistent Power | Slows as it drains | Full speed until empty |

Street-Legal LSVs – The Explosion of Neighborhood Mobility
Perhaps the most transformative trend is the rapid expansion of street-legal Low-Speed Vehicles (LSVs).
The LSV Market Is Exploding
The global Street-legal Golf Carts market size is expected to reach $2,735 million by 2032, rising at a market growth of 6.1% CAGR during the forecast period (2026-2032).
Street-legal golf carts are electric or gas-powered vehicles modified to meet necessary requirements for driving on public roads. These modifications include safety features such as headlights, turn signals, brake lights, seat belts, and mirrors, as well as speed and weight restrictions.
Regulatory Tailwinds
Regulatory adaptations are expanding market accessibility. In the U.S., states like Florida and South Carolina have revised LSV (Low-Speed Vehicle) laws to permit street use on roads with speed limits ≤35 mph, requiring seatbelts, LED lighting, and DOT-approved safety features.
LSVs are a popular mode of transportation in communities where traditional cars may not be practical or allowed, such as retirement communities, college campuses, and resort areas.

Can I drive a golf cart on public roads?
Only if it’s an LSV (Low-Speed Vehicle) with seat belts, lights, turn signals, mirrors, windshield, DOT tires, and a VIN. Standard golf carts are not street-legal. Once registered, an LSV can operate on roads with speed limits up to 35 mph. Check your local laws – regulations vary by state and municipality.
How long does a lithium battery last?
Quality LiFePO₄ batteries deliver 2,000-5,000 cycles – 8-12 years of normal daily use. Many owners never replace the battery during the vehicle’s lifetime.
What’s the real-world range of an electric golf cart?
With a 48V lithium system, expect 40-50 miles per charge. With 72V, 50-65 miles – sufficient for a full day of errands, shuttling, or course use.
